Surprising Mom on Holidays

Holidays are a great time to surprise your mom, as they often involve family gatherings, gift-giving, and quality time together. Some popular holidays to surprise your mom include Mother’s Day, her birthday, Christmas, and Thanksgiving. These holidays provide a natural opportunity to show your mom how much you care, and with a little planning, you can make them even more special. For example, you could plan a surprise party, make her favorite meal, or give her a thoughtful gift.
Holiday surprises can be especially meaningful, as they often involve traditions and rituals that are important to your mom. By incorporating these traditions into your surprise, you can make the experience even more special and meaningful. For instance, if your mom loves decorating the house for Christmas, you could surprise her by decorating the house early, or if she enjoys cooking a special meal for Thanksgiving, you could offer to help her with the cooking or surprise her with a pre-made meal.
Surprising Mom on Mother’s Day
Mother’s Day is perhaps the most obvious time to surprise your mom, as it is a holiday specifically dedicated to celebrating mothers. However, it can also be a busy and chaotic time, with many families competing for mom’s attention. To make your surprise stand out, consider planning something unique and personal, such as a family photo shoot or a customized gift. You could also plan a surprise outing or activity that your mom has been wanting to do, such as a spa day or a wine tasting.
